2

Я скачал FreeBSD 9.0 для i836, но во время загрузки / установки я получаю следующее сообщение:

run_interrupt_driven_hooks: still waiting after 60 seconds for xpt_config

Я ждал 10 минут и ничего не изменилось. Я понятия не имею, как это исправить. Я пытался запустить его на: Intel® Core ™ 2 Duo CPU T5450 @ 1,66 ГГц, 2 ГБ оперативной памяти.

Кто-нибудь знает, почему я получаю эту ошибку и как я могу ее исправить?

3 ответа3

1

Какое оборудование вы используете? Включает ли он IEEE1394 или FireWire?

Я спрашиваю, потому что есть известные проблемы с некоторыми платами с включенным firewire.

Обратите внимание, что XPT не только специфичен для FireWire. Это драйвер, позволяющий приложениям пользовательского интерфейса выдавать ядру определенные CAM CCB (команды SCSI). Так что это могут быть другие вещи. Но отключение firewire в BIOS и последующая попытка загрузки - это простой тест.

[Изменить] Добавлена ссылка для открытия PR: http://www.freebsd.org/cgi/query-pr.cgi?pr=136327

0

Хотя я ничего не мог изменить в своем BIOS, я нашел решение, подобное этому:

присоединять

hint.ata.0.disabled="1"
hint.ata.1.disabled="1"

в файл /boot/device.hints .

Я не знаю, почему это работает, однако. Вот мой вопрос, где я пытаюсь уточнить это.

0

Удалите свои контроллеры PCI и загрузитесь в ОС FreeBSD и сделайте следующую запись в файле /boot/loader.conf

hw.pci.enable_msix=0
hw.pci.enable_msi=0

и попробуйте загрузиться с контроллера PCI.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.